Indonesia GDP From Mining | 2010-2021 Data | 2022-2023 ...

GDP From Mining in Indonesia increased to 203356.10 IDR Billion in the second quarter of 2021 from 196726.10 IDR Billion in the first quarter of 2021. GDP From Mining in Indonesia averaged 194327.34 IDR Billion from 2010 until 2021, reaching an all time high of 205685 IDR Billion in the fourth quarter of 2014 and a record low of 171254.70 IDR Billion in the first quarter of 2010.
